Secret Affordable Content Marketing Strategies

Crafting an effective and affordable content marketing strategy requires a mix of creativity, tactical planning, and wise execution. Here are some impactful strategies that won't break the bank:

  • Leverage Blogging: Blogging stays a cornerstone of affordable content marketing. Creating informative, interesting, and SEO-optimized post is a cost-effective way to draw in natural traffic, develop thought management, and nurture leads. Businesses can:

    • Focus on Long-Tail Keywords: Target particular, less competitive keywords that align with their specific niche and audience interests.
    • Enhance for SEO: Implement standard SEO best practices like keyword combination, meta descriptions, and image optimization to enhance search engine rankings.
    • Develop a Content Calendar: Plan article in advance to maintain consistency and guarantee a constant stream of fresh content.
    • Promote on Social Media: Share post throughout social media platforms to broaden reach and drive traffic back to the website.
  • Accept Social Media Marketing (Organically): Social media platforms provide unbelievable chances for affordable content marketing. Focus on building a natural existence by:

    • Creating Engaging Content: Share valuable and appropriate content that resonates with the target market. This might consist of behind-the-scenes peeks, user-generated content, market news, fast suggestions, and interactive polls or concerns.
    • Consistent Posting: Maintain a regular publishing schedule to keep the audience engaged and construct brand name exposure.
    • Neighborhood Engagement: Actively react to comments, messages, and points out to cultivate a sense of community and build relationships with followers.
    • Make Use Of Free Social Media Management Tools: Tools like Buffer and Hootsuite provide complimentary prepare for scheduling posts and handling numerous social networks accounts, saving effort and time.
  • Email Marketing - Nurturing Leads Affordably: Email marketing stays a highly effective and affordable channel for supporting leads and driving conversions. Businesses can:

    • Build an Email List Organically: Offer important free resources like e-books, checklists, or webinars in exchange for email sign-ups.
    • Use Free or Low-Cost Email Marketing Platforms: Platforms like Mailchimp and Sendinblue use totally free strategies for businesses with smaller email lists, providing necessary e-mail marketing features.
    • Sector Email Lists: Segment email lists based on audience interests and behaviors to provide more targeted and appropriate content, increasing engagement and conversion rates.
    • Automate Email Sequences: Set up automated email sequences to nurture leads, onboard new consumers, or promote particular products or services.
  • Repurpose Content - Maximizing Existing Assets: Content repurposing is an extremely efficient method to amplify the reach and impact of existing content without creating everything from scratch. Businesses can:

    • Turn Blog Posts into Social Media Updates: Extract crucial takeaways and insights from post to create engaging social media bits.
    • Convert Webinars into Blog Posts or Articles: Transcribe webinar content and repurpose it into written formats for wider ease of access.
    • Develop Infographics from Data and Statistics: Visualize information from blog posts or reports into aesthetically appealing infographics for social networks and website sharing.
    • Change Presentations into SlideShare Content: Upload presentations to platforms like SlideShare to reach a more comprehensive audience and produce leads.
  • User-Generated Content (UGC) - Leveraging Your Audience: User-generated content is a goldmine of affordable and genuine content. Encourage customers to share their experiences, reviews, and images related to business. Businesses can:

    • Run Contests and Giveaways: Incentivize users to develop and share content associated to the brand.
    • Feature Customer Testimonials and Reviews: Showcase favorable client experiences on sites and social networks.
    • Produce Hashtag Campaigns: Encourage users to share content utilizing a particular brand hashtag to construct neighborhood and find user-generated content quickly.
    • Repurpose UGC in Marketing Materials: Utilize user-generated content in social networks posts, website galleries, and even email marketing campaigns.
  • Visitor Blogging - Expanding Reach and Authority: Guest blogging on appropriate industry websites can be a reliable method to broaden reach, construct brand authority, and drive recommendation traffic back to the business website. Businesses can:

    • Identify Relevant Blogs in Their Niche: Research and recognize blogs that deal with their target audience and accept guest posts.
    • Pitch High-Quality and Valuable Content Ideas: Offer special and informative content concepts that align with the blog's audience and editorial guidelines.
    • Consist of a Bio with a Link Back to the Website: Ensure the visitor blog site post consists of a bio with a link back to the business website to drive traffic and improve SEO.
  • Fundamental SEO Optimization - Laying the Foundation for Organic Growth: While advanced SEO strategies can be costly, carrying out fundamental SEO principles is vital for affordable content marketing. Businesses ought to:

    • Conduct Keyword Research: Identify relevant keywords that their target market is looking for. Free tools like Google Keyword Planner and Ubersuggest can be practical for basic keyword research study.
    • Enhance Website Content: Integrate appropriate keywords naturally into website content, including page titles, headings, and body text.
    • Build Internal Links: Link relevant pages within the website to improve website navigation and SEO.
    • Claim and Optimize Business Listings: Optimize Google My Business and other online business listings to enhance local search visibility.

Tools and Resources for Affordable Content Marketing

Many complimentary and affordable tools can help businesses in their affordable content marketing efforts:

  • Content Creation Tools:

    • Google Docs/Microsoft Word: Free data processing tools for composing article and articles.
    • Canva (Free Plan): User-friendly graphic design tool for creating social networks visuals, infographics, and presentations.
    • Grammarly (Free Plan): Grammar and spell-checking tool to enhance content quality.
    • Hemingway Editor (Free Version): Tool to improve readability and clearness of written content.
  • Social Media Management Tools:

    • Buffer (Free Plan): Social media scheduling and management platform.
    • Hootsuite (Free Plan): Social media management platform with scheduling and analytics functions.
    • TweetDeck (Free): Twitter management tool for scheduling and monitoring.
    • Facebook & & Instagram Scheduling (Free): Native scheduling features within Facebook and Instagram platforms.
  • Email Marketing Platforms:

    • Mailchimp (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a totally free strategy for approximately 2,000 customers.
    • Sendinblue (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a free plan and transactional email functions.
  • SEO Tools:

    • Google Keyword Planner (Free): Keyword research study tool from Google Ads.
    • Ubersuggest (Free Version): Keyword research and SEO analysis tool.
    • Google Analytics (Free): Website analytics platform to track traffic and content efficiency.
    • Google Search Console (Free): Tool to monitor website efficiency in Google search results.
  • Content Curation Tools:

    • Feedly (Free Plan): RSS feed reader for content discovery and curation.
    • Pocket (Free): Tool to conserve and organize articles and content for later usage.

Determining Success on a Budget

Tracking content marketing ROI does not need pricey analytics suites. Businesses can efficiently determine success using easily available and frequently totally free tools:

  • Website Analytics (Google Analytics): Monitor website traffic, bounce rate, time on page, and conversions to examine content efficiency.
  • Social Network Analytics (Platform Analytics & & Free Tools): Track engagement metrics like likes, shares, comments, and fan development to evaluate social networks content efficiency.
  • Email Marketing Metrics (Platform Analytics): Monitor open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ates to evaluate email project efficiency.
  • List Building Tracking: Track the variety of leads generated through content marketing efforts, utilizing types, call-to-actions, and landing page tracking.
  • Sales and Revenue Tracking: Correlate content marketing efforts with sales and income development to identify the general effect on business objectives.

Typical Pitfalls to Avoid in Affordable Content Marketing

While affordable content marketing is attainable, specific pitfalls can hinder success. Bearing in mind these common errors is essential:

  • Lack of Strategy: Jumping into content development without a clear method can result in squandered effort and resources. A documented content strategy is essential, even for budget-conscious projects.
  • Inconsistency: Sporadic content creation is ineffective. Consistency is essential to building an audience and attaining sustainable outcomes. Develop a sensible content calendar and adhere to it.
  • Low-Quality Content: Cutting corners on content quality to save time or cash can damage brand credibility and undermine marketing efforts. Concentrate on producing valuable, useful, and appealing content, even if it indicates producing less often.
  • Neglecting SEO: Neglecting standard SEO concepts can limit organic reach. Even affordable content marketing requires a structure of SEO to make the most of exposure in search engine outcomes.
  • Lack of Promotion: Creating terrific content is just half the fight. Stopping working to promote content efficiently restricts its reach and effect. Allocate time and resources to content promo throughout pertinent channels.
  • Not Tracking Results: Without tracking and evaluating outcomes, it's impossible to optimize content marketing efforts and improve ROI. Carry out standard tracking mechanisms to keep an eye on efficiency and make data-driven choices.
